Asics grows by 13.4% globally
Asics Corp.'s consolidated net sales grew by 13.4 percent on an adjusted basis to 221.6 billion yen (€1.6bn-$1.8bn) in the company's new second fiscal quarter ended June 30, delivering a 4.8 percent increase in net income to ¥14.53 billion (€106.7m-$117.0m). Sequential Brands, owner of many brands including Avia, And1, Heelys...
Sequential Brands, owner of many brands including Avia, And1, Heelys and Revo, reported a net loss of $1.3 million for the second quarter, up from $0.6 million in the year-ago period, despite a 190 percent increase in revenues to $20.2 million.
